Spaces and Borders: Current Research on Religion in Central and Eastern EuropeAndrás Máté-Tóth, Cosima Rughinis Walter de Gruyter, 29 Σεπ 2011 - 284 σελίδες People observe and transgress religious borders when they relate with faith and other faiths, when they shape communities, when they make decisions. A group of researchers have joined an inquiry into the forces of religious closure and openness in present-day Central and Eastern Europe. |
